A tragic boating accident has claimed dozens of young lives in northwestern Nigeria. An overloaded vessel carrying passengers to rice farms capsized in Sokoto State, with rescue teams and local divers still searching for victims.
Authorities say at least 40 bodies, most of them children, have been recovered, highlighting ongoing concerns about water transport safety in parts of Nigeria where such disasters occur frequently.
